< prev index next >

src/share/vm/logging/logOutput.hpp

Print this page

        

*** 81,90 **** --- 81,92 ---- // Log outputs with rotation capabilities should override this. virtual void force_rotate() { // Do nothing by default. } + virtual void describe(outputStream *out, size_t index); + virtual const char* name() const = 0; virtual bool initialize(const char* options, outputStream* errstream) = 0; virtual int write(const LogDecorations& decorations, const char* msg) = 0; virtual int write(LogMessageBuffer::Iterator msg_iterator) = 0; };
< prev index next >